Don't forget to put Dole Plantation, Hawaii's "Pineapple Experience," on your itinerary as a must-see destination on O'ahu. Conveniently located about 10 minutes away from historic Haleiwa town, Dole Plantation is a perfect rest stop on the way to or returning from the scenic North Shore. Why should you visit Dole Plantation? Our newest attraction, The Pineapple Express, is a 2-mile train tour that takes passengers on a 20-minute narrated tour of diversified agricultural lands offering spectacular views and unique insight to agriculture in Hawaii. Dole Plantation is the home of the Pineapple Garden Maze, the World's Largest Maze according to The Guinness Book of World Records 2001, where you can spend half an hour or half a day among its 1.7 miles of paths. You'll get an up-close view of a wide variety of crops being grown on the North Shore of Oahu during the Plantation Garden Tour. The recently renovated plantation center is a blend of modern convenience and the old plantation design. Look for that perfect gift for friends or family among our hundreds of unique pineapple-related and Dole brand items. The world-famous DoleWhip' a refreshing frozen treat to cool and re-energize, or grab a quick bite from one of our beverage and snack carts and enjoy the breeze and views from our numerous tables along our covered lanai. Learn everything you wanted to know about pineapple as you peruse our displays about the history of the pineapple and Jim Dole's contributions to the pineapple industry. Take a leisurely stroll through our gardens showcasing a variety of pineapples and visit our pond where you can feed our fish. And before you leave, you can purchase fresh pineapple to be sent anywhere or packed and passed through agricultural inspection at the airport on your departure. They make excellent gifts from Hawai'i.
